Transaction 63f5de947cb1a0b10835010431f00837ba2caf92abaacb669b20486d4994f0f2
1 Input
1 Output
-
63f5de947cb1a0b10835010431f00837ba2caf92abaacb669b20486d4994f0f2:0
- value
- 12999618
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c8798cae3175b83e446735d672e1e07affa8188
- address
- ltc1qfjre3jhrzadc8ezxwdwkwts7q7hl4qvgzxafys